What's on the other side of the door?

A park

Stacy stumbles out of the toilet door and into... a public park?! Not one she recognizes, but very generic. Winding paths, lush green grass, trees, and so on. It's a hot summer's day and the sun beats down onto her exposed skin. Even in such a skimpy outfit, it won't be long before she starts sweating. A small number of people are visible from where she's stood - there's a woman in a sundress reading a book on a bench, a male groundskeeper in green overalls tending to a flowerbed, a man in shorts and a T-shirt walking a small dog, and two young men skateboarding.

It's all Stacy can do to stop herself from returning to the toilets and hiding her skin with shame. Meanwhile, Amelia is already click-clacking her way along the path from the toilets towards the dog walker.

Stacy watches from round the corner, semi-concealed by the outdoor wall of the toilets, as Amelia catches up with the dog walker and greets him. Stacy can't hear what she's saying but it probably doesn't even matter - what the man sees to really be reacting to is her outfit. He throws his hands up in the air and backs off a couple of steps, before shaking his head 'no'. Amelia cocks her head to one side and shrugs before leaving him alone and moving on towards the two skateboarders. Does she have no shame?

No, Stacy realizes, it's not that she has no shame. It's just that compared to what it means to win or lose 1000 Conversion Points, the stakes here are nothing. Nothing matters here. She has no public reputation to lose, and nothing but her own morale and ego to damage.

Gathering all her willpower, she steps out from behind the corner and strides towards...
